One very well-known indie found its way to iOS devices this week, though there are other new releases worth highlighting and plenty of other upcoming games to tell you about.<\/p>\n<p class=\"col-body mb-4 leading-7 text-[18px] md:leading-8 break-words min-w-0 engadget-charcoal\">First, though, there was a (paywalled) story in <a data-i13n=\"cpos:1;pos:1\" href=\"https:\/\/www.gamefile.news\/p\/google-ai-overview-false-tips-trash-goblin\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\" data-ylk=\"slk:Game File;cpos:1;pos:1;elm:context_link;itc:0;sec:content-canvas\" class=\"link \">Game File<\/a> this week that caught my eye. It&#8217;s about how Google&#8217;s AI Overviews feature offers up false video game tips. That&#8217;s a problem the developers of a game called <a data-i13n=\"cpos:2;pos:1\" href=\"https:\/\/www.engadget.com\/gaming\/playdate-season-two-spray-paint-simulator-and-other-new-indie-games-worth-checking-out-110035699.html\" data-ylk=\"slk:Trash Goblin;cpos:2;pos:1;elm:context_link;itc:0;sec:content-canvas\" class=\"link \"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">Trash Goblin<\/a> \u2014 a cosy shopkeeping game in which you chip away at junk to unearth trinkets you can restore and sell \u2014 have been dealing with.<\/p>\n<p class=\"col-body mb-4 leading-7 text-[18px] md:leading-8 break-words min-w-0 engadget-charcoal\">AI Overviews offered incorrect information about the game to some players, as well as the crew at Spilt Milk Studios when they tested the responses. For instance, AI Overviews suggested that a player could damage a trinket when they were removing debris from it, which is not true. It also in some cases delivered the correct information, but pointed the user to an incorrect source. In addition, AI Overviews offered information about another game entirely. This is obviously not ideal for players or the team behind Trash Goblin.<\/p>\n<p class=\"col-body mb-4 leading-7 text-[18px] md:leading-8 break-words min-w-0 engadget-charcoal\">We&#8217;ve seen many cases in which AI Overviews <a data-i13n=\"cpos:3;pos:1\" href=\"https:\/\/www.engadget.com\/ai\/google-is-using-ai-to-display-crowdsourced-medical-information-144525853.html\" data-ylk=\"slk:get information;cpos:3;pos:1;elm:context_link;itc:0;sec:content-canvas\" class=\"link \"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">get information<\/a> <a data-i13n=\"cpos:4;pos:1\" href=\"https:\/\/www.engadget.com\/ai\/you-can-trick-googles-ai-overviews-into-explaining-made-up-idioms-162816472.html\" data-ylk=\"slk:blatantly wrong;cpos:4;pos:1;elm:context_link;itc:0;sec:content-canvas\" class=\"link \"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">blatantly wrong<\/a>. Like other large language models (LLMs), it guesses what the next word or words should be in its responses based on its training data. LLMs are about generating sequences of text; they&#8217;re not designed to deliver facts (one reason why there&#8217;s a disclaimer on AI Overviews that reads \u201cAI responses may include mistakes&#8221;). They often just <a data-i13n=\"cpos:5;pos:1\" href=\"https:\/\/www.engadget.com\/please-dont-get-your-news-from-ai-chatbots-000027227.html\" data-ylk=\"slk:make stuff up;cpos:5;pos:1;elm:context_link;itc:0;sec:content-canvas\" class=\"link \"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">make stuff up<\/a>.<\/p>\n<p class=\"col-body mb-4 leading-7 text-[18px] md:leading-8 break-words min-w-0 engadget-charcoal\">If you&#8217;re looking for help with a game, you&#8217;re far better off finding a community of players you can chat to. You might be able to find a clear, helpful guide to the game in question on an actual video game website, written by a professional video game guide writer. If, that is, you can evade AI Overviews to get to those websites in the first place (thankfully, it&#8217;s easy to <a data-i13n=\"cpos:6;pos:1\" href=\"https:\/\/tenbluelinks.org\/\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\" data-ylk=\"slk:turn off AI Overviews;cpos:6;pos:1;elm:context_link;itc:0;sec:content-canvas\" class=\"link \">turn off AI Overviews<\/a> for your Google searches).<\/p>\n<p>New releases<\/p>\n<p class=\"col-body mb-4 leading-7 text-[18px] md:leading-8 break-words min-w-0 engadget-charcoal\">IO Interactive is independent, which means Hitman World of Assassination fits within our remit here. This week, the <a data-i13n=\"cpos:7;pos:1\" href=\"https:\/\/www.engadget.com\/hitman-3-world-of-assassination-free-upgrade-172153197.html\" data-ylk=\"slk:bundle of three core Hitman games;cpos:7;pos:1;elm:context_link;itc:0;sec:content-canvas\" class=\"link \"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">bundle of three core Hitman games<\/a> from the last decade arrived on iPhone (iPhone 15 Pro and Pro Max, as well as the iPhone 16 lineup) and iPad. Supported iPad models are iPad Pro and iPad Air (M1 chip or later), as well as the A17 Pro iPad mini.<\/p>\n<p class=\"col-body mb-4 leading-7 text-[18px] md:leading-8 break-words min-w-0 engadget-charcoal\">Hitman World of Assassination is a sandbox stealth game in which you&#8217;re given a mission (usually taking out a target) and it&#8217;s up to you how to carry that out. Getting to know the layout of each level so you can plan your approach and escape is key. Understanding the route and actions of the NPCs will stand you in good stead too.<\/p>\n<p class=\"col-body mb-4 leading-7 text-[18px] md:leading-8 break-words min-w-0 engadget-charcoal\">The iPhone and iPad versions have touch controls with context-sensitive buttons. You can, of course, opt to use a third-party controller instead. IOI says it tapped into Apple&#8217;s <a data-i13n=\"cpos:8;pos:1\" href=\"https:\/\/www.engadget.com\/apple-wwdc-2022-games-upscaling-metal-3-metalfx-resident-evil-village-no-mans-sky-190905515.html\" data-ylk=\"slk:MetalFX tech;cpos:8;pos:1;elm:context_link;itc:0;sec:content-canvas\" class=\"link \"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">MetalFX tech<\/a> to help ensure the iOS port looks good.<\/p>\n<p class=\"col-body mb-4 leading-7 text-[18px] md:leading-8 break-words min-w-0 engadget-charcoal\">Hitman World of Assassination <a data-i13n=\"elm:affiliate_link;sellerN:;elmt:;cpos:9;pos:1\" href=\"https:\/\/shopping.yahoo.com\/rdlw?siteId=us-engadget&amp;pageId=1p-autolink&amp;contentUuid=5769bcb3-09cc-492d-a4c1-c8b6b54f5f70&amp;featureId=text-link&amp;linkText=costs+%2470+on+iOS&amp;custData=eyJzb3VyY2VOYW1lIjoiV2ViLURlc2t0b3AtVmVyaXpvbiIsImxhbmRpbmdVcmwiOiJodHRwczovL2FwcHMuYXBwbGUuY29tL3VzL2FwcC9oaXRtYW4td29ybGQtb2YtYXNzYXNzaW5hdGlvbi9pZDY3NDI3ODYzNjYiLCJjb250ZW50VXVpZCI6IjU3NjliY2IzLTA5Y2MtNDkyZC1hNGMxLWM4YjZiNTRmNWY3MCIsIm9yaWdpbmFsVXJsIjoiaHR0cHM6Ly9hcHBzLmFwcGxlLmNvbS91cy9hcHAvaGl0bWFuLXdvcmxkLW9mLWFzc2Fzc2luYXRpb24vaWQ2NzQyNzg2MzY2In0&amp;signature=AQAAAe0K_xGSYGGP_aiPapSoHP0_DsaNeP2-cYyHDup7D-NZ&amp;gcReferrer=https%3A%2F%2Fapps.apple.com%2Fus%2Fapp%2Fhitman-world-of-assassination%2Fid6742786366\" class=\"link  rapid-with-clickid etailiffa-link\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\" data-ylk=\"slk:costs $70 on iOS;elm:affiliate_link;sellerN:;elmt:;cpos:9;pos:1;itc:0;sec:content-canvas\">costs $70 on iOS<\/a>. That&#8217;s fairly steep, but IOI says the game offers over 100 hours of gameplay. Alternatively, you can play the first location for free, and buy any of the 24 levels individually for $3 each.<\/p>\n<p class=\"col-body mb-4 leading-7 text-[18px] md:leading-8 break-words min-w-0 engadget-charcoal\">In addition, the game is coming to Apple Silicon Macs later this year. IOI will also bring the <a data-i13n=\"cpos:10;pos:1\" href=\"https:\/\/www.engadget.com\/hitman-3-trilogy-xbox-game-pass-year-two-vr-ray-tracing-elusive-targets-191755384.html\/1000\" data-ylk=\"slk:roguelite Freelancer mode;cpos:10;pos:1;elm:context_link;itc:0;sec:content-canvas\" class=\"link \"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">roguelite Freelancer mode<\/a> to the iPhone and iPad versions down the line with a free update.<\/p>\n<p class=\"col-body mb-4 leading-7 text-[18px] md:leading-8 break-words min-w-0 engadget-charcoal\">Another game landed on new platforms this week as Alawar&#8217;s Karate Survivor hit <a data-i13n=\"cpos:11;pos:1\" href=\"https:\/\/store.playstation.com\/en-us\/concept\/10014856\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\" data-ylk=\"slk:PlayStation;cpos:11;pos:1;elm:context_link;itc:0;sec:content-canvas\" class=\"link \">PlayStation<\/a>, <a data-i13n=\"elm:affiliate_link;sellerN:Microsoft;elmt:;cpos:12;pos:1\" href=\"https:\/\/shopping.yahoo.com\/rdlw?merchantId=67071605-d4df-494e-8d9c-c9c236b8bb38&amp;siteId=us-engadget&amp;pageId=1p-autolink&amp;contentUuid=5769bcb3-09cc-492d-a4c1-c8b6b54f5f70&amp;featureId=text-link&amp;merchantName=Microsoft&amp;linkText=Xbox&amp;custData=eyJzb3VyY2VOYW1lIjoiV2ViLURlc2t0b3AtVmVyaXpvbiIsImxhbmRpbmdVcmwiOiJodHRwczovL3d3dy54Ym94LmNvbS9lbi11cy9nYW1lcy9zdG9yZS9rYXJhdGUtc3Vydml2b3IvOW12czQ2Mmw0ZzB3IiwiY29udGVudFV1aWQiOiI1NzY5YmNiMy0wOWNjLTQ5MmQtYTRjMS1jOGI2YjU0ZjVmNzAiLCJvcmlnaW5hbFVybCI6Imh0dHBzOi8vd3d3Lnhib3guY29tL2VuLXVzL2dhbWVzL3N0b3JlL2thcmF0ZS1zdXJ2aXZvci85bXZzNDYybDRnMHcifQ&amp;signature=AQAAAWGoKE574lCqEn6-W4Bgbcsp6Kzq37Dtt7aZxwhjIvPW&amp;gcReferrer=https%3A%2F%2Fwww.xbox.com%2Fen-us%2Fgames%2Fstore%2Fkarate-survivor%2F9mvs462l4g0w\" class=\"link  rapid-with-clickid etailiffa-link\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\" data-ylk=\"slk:Xbox;elm:affiliate_link;sellerN:Microsoft;elmt:;cpos:12;pos:1;itc:0;sec:content-canvas\">Xbox<\/a> and <a data-i13n=\"cpos:13;pos:1\" href=\"https:\/\/www.nintendo.com\/us\/store\/products\/karate-survivor-switch\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\" data-ylk=\"slk:Nintendo Switch;cpos:13;pos:1;elm:context_link;itc:0;sec:content-canvas\" class=\"link \">Nintendo Switch<\/a> for $6. As the title suggests, this is a survivor-style martial arts beat-&#8217;em-up.<\/p>\n<p class=\"col-body mb-4 leading-7 text-[18px] md:leading-8 break-words min-w-0 engadget-charcoal\">You&#8217;ll be able to use the environment to your advantage by picking up items to use as melee or projectile weapons, kicking objects toward goons and swinging locker and microwave doors into bad guys&#8217; mushes. You can unlock hundreds of different moves and there are permanent upgrades as well.<\/p>\n<p class=\"col-body mb-4 leading-7 text-[18px] md:leading-8 break-words min-w-0 engadget-charcoal\">First-person action-adventure Davy x Jones has set sail in early access on <a data-i13n=\"cpos:14;pos:1\" href=\"https:\/\/store.steampowered.com\/app\/2611170\/DAVY_x_JONES\/\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\" data-ylk=\"slk:Steam;cpos:14;pos:1;elm:context_link;itc:0;sec:content-canvas\" class=\"link \">Steam<\/a>. Until September 4, you can snap it up for $6.66. After that time, it will cost $10. However, the price will increase ahead of the game&#8217;s full release on PC and consoles, which is slated for late 2026.<\/p>\n<p class=\"col-body mb-4 leading-7 text-[18px] md:leading-8 break-words min-w-0 engadget-charcoal\">In this early version, you&#8217;ll have access to the main gameplay and combat systems (including legendary weapons), several islands, an array of enemies and some cinematic executions \u2014 hopefully involving a kraken. You&#8217;ll take command of a half-ship, half-whale vessel called Abby as you attempt to escape the underworld and seek revenge as the legendary pirate.<\/p>\n<p class=\"col-body mb-4 leading-7 text-[18px] md:leading-8 break-words min-w-0 engadget-charcoal\">Regular readers of this roundup will know that I&#8217;m a sucker for a game with a great title. <a data-i13n=\"cpos:15;pos:1\" href=\"https:\/\/store.steampowered.com\/app\/2960220\/Prop_Haunt\/\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\" data-ylk=\"slk:Prop Haunt;cpos:15;pos:1;elm:context_link;itc:0;sec:content-canvas\" class=\"link \">Prop Haunt<\/a>, which riffs on the prop hunt modes in many other games,\u00a0is definitely one of those (as is another one I&#8217;ll mention later on).<\/p>\n<p class=\"col-body mb-4 leading-7 text-[18px] md:leading-8 break-words min-w-0 engadget-charcoal\">This is a spooky 1 vs. 4 multiplayer horror title from Silent Forest Games that just hit Steam early access for $15. The ghost players possess objects and it&#8217;s up to the investigator to find and stop them. The ghosties can teleport, blend into their surroundings and so on, while the investigator has cameras and other gizmos at their disposal<\/p>\n<p class=\"col-body mb-4 leading-7 text-[18px] md:leading-8 break-words min-w-0 engadget-charcoal\">Currently, there are four playable ghosts with different haunting styles, two maps and support for public and private lobbies. More maps, ghost powers, investigator tools and procedural prop generation are in the works.<\/p>\n<p>Upcoming<\/p>\n<p class=\"col-body mb-4 leading-7 text-[18px] md:leading-8 break-words min-w-0 engadget-charcoal\"><a data-i13n=\"cpos:16;pos:1\" href=\"https:\/\/store.steampowered.com\/app\/2428980\/Bye_Sweet_Carole\/\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\" data-ylk=\"slk:Bye Sweet Carole;cpos:16;pos:1;elm:context_link;itc:0;sec:content-canvas\" class=\"link \">Bye Sweet Carole<\/a> had flown below my radar until the release date trailer popped up but, goodness, does it look gorgeous. The team at Little Sewing Machine took a hand-drawn approach to the art of this narrative-horror game, which mimics the look of classic animated films. Even the song in the trailer aligns with the type of showtune you&#8217;d hear in Disney movies.<\/p>\n<p class=\"col-body mb-4 leading-7 text-[18px] md:leading-8 break-words min-w-0 engadget-charcoal\">You&#8217;ll take on the role of Lana Benton, a young girl who sets out to find out the truth about her best friend Carole&#8217;s disappearance from an orphanage. It sounds (and looks!) pretty promising. Publisher Maximum Entertainment is bringing Bye Sweet Carole to PS5, Nintendo Switch, Xbox Series X\/S and PC on October 9.<\/p>\n<p class=\"col-body mb-4 leading-7 text-[18px] md:leading-8 break-words min-w-0 engadget-charcoal\">Rita is an interesting-looking puzzle game from SporkTank (aka solo developer Martin Stradling). You play as a chick that uses letters found in the environment to solve word puzzles, including crosswords, in order to progress. For instance, you might need to fill in a crossword answer for &#8220;stairs&#8221; in order to spawn a staircase (perhaps there&#8217;s a bit of a Baba is You influence here?). There are some platforming elements too.<\/p>\n<p class=\"col-body mb-4 leading-7 text-[18px] md:leading-8 break-words min-w-0 engadget-charcoal\">You&#8217;ll follow Rita throughout her journey from exploring as a young chick to becoming a grandparent. It all seems quite lovely. Rita is <a data-i13n=\"cpos:17;pos:1\" href=\"https:\/\/store.steampowered.com\/app\/2984850\/Rita\/\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\" data-ylk=\"slk:coming to Steam early next year;cpos:17;pos:1;elm:context_link;itc:0;sec:content-canvas\" class=\"link \">coming to Steam early next year<\/a>. A demo will be available on September 18.<\/p>\n<p class=\"col-body mb-4 leading-7 text-[18px] md:leading-8 break-words min-w-0 engadget-charcoal\">Co-op survival game <a data-i13n=\"cpos:18;pos:1\" href=\"https:\/\/store.steampowered.com\/app\/1931180\/Lost_Skies\/\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\" data-ylk=\"slk:Lost Skies;cpos:18;pos:1;elm:context_link;itc:0;sec:content-canvas\" class=\"link \">Lost Skies<\/a> is set to exit Steam early access on September 17. Set on an archipelago of sky islands, you can explore this world with up to five buddies and try to learn exactly what led to this fractured civilization. You have a grappling hook, wingsuits and gliders to help you traverse these landforms and a customizable and upgradeable skyship that you&#8217;ll use for both transportation and combat. Players can also create their own islands, which they can share with the community.<\/p>\n<p class=\"col-body mb-4 leading-7 text-[18px] md:leading-8 break-words min-w-0 engadget-charcoal\">I never got around to checking out the demo for Lost Skies, even though I&#8217;ve had it installed on my PC for months. Still, this one from Bossa Studios and publisher Humble Games has me intrigued enough to perhaps try out the full game.<\/p>\n<p class=\"col-body mb-4 leading-7 text-[18px] md:leading-8 break-words min-w-0 engadget-charcoal\">Another game I&#8217;ve <a data-i13n=\"cpos:19;pos:1\" href=\"https:\/\/www.engadget.com\/gaming\/playdate-season-two-spray-paint-simulator-and-other-new-indie-games-worth-checking-out-110035699.html\" data-ylk=\"slk:had my eye on;cpos:19;pos:1;elm:context_link;itc:0;sec:content-canvas\" class=\"link \"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">had my eye on<\/a> for a hot minute is <a data-i13n=\"cpos:20;pos:1\" href=\"https:\/\/store.steampowered.com\/app\/2533600\/Bloodthief\/\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\" data-ylk=\"slk:Bloodthief;cpos:20;pos:1;elm:context_link;itc:0;sec:content-canvas\" class=\"link \">Bloodthief<\/a>, which will debut on Steam on September 22. This is a Ghostrunner-inspired medieval parkour-slasher game from first-time game creator Blargis (Jake Bedard), who has been sharing development updates <a data-i13n=\"cpos:21;pos:1\" href=\"https:\/\/www.youtube.com\/@blargis3d\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\" data-ylk=\"slk:on YouTube;cpos:21;pos:1;elm:context_link;itc:0;sec:content-canvas\" class=\"link \">on YouTube<\/a> over the last couple of years.<\/p>\n<p class=\"col-body mb-4 leading-7 text-[18px] md:leading-8 break-words min-w-0 engadget-charcoal\">In Bloodthief, you play as an agile vampire and use the blood of your enemies to enhance your speed, abilities and survival. For example, attacks help boost your momentum. I&#8217;m definitely looking forward to watching some speedruns of this because I&#8217;m fairly sure that, as with <a data-i13n=\"cpos:22;pos:1\" href=\"https:\/\/www.engadget.com\/ghostrunner-2-is-brutally-punishing-but-it-feels-too-good-to-give-up-on-160456973.html\" data-ylk=\"slk:the Ghostrunner games;cpos:22;pos:1;elm:context_link;itc:0;sec:content-canvas\" class=\"link \"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">the Ghostrunner games<\/a>, I&#8217;m going to be absolutely terrible at this.<\/p>\n<p class=\"col-body mb-4 leading-7 text-[18px] md:leading-8 break-words min-w-0 engadget-charcoal\">While you&#8217;re waiting (im)patiently for the full release of <a data-i13n=\"cpos:23;pos:1\" href=\"https:\/\/www.engadget.com\/gaming\/supergiants-latest-hades-ii-patch-is-likely-its-last-before-launch-190005440.html\" data-ylk=\"slk:Hades 2;cpos:23;pos:1;elm:context_link;itc:0;sec:content-canvas\" class=\"link \"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">Hades 2<\/a>, you might like to check out a similar flavor of isometric roguelite action \u2014 albeit with the addition of co-op. In Sworn, you&#8217;ll set out to save Camelot from a corrupted Arthur and the Knights of the Round Table with the help of up to three other players.<\/p>\n<p class=\"col-body mb-4 leading-7 text-[18px] md:leading-8 break-words min-w-0 engadget-charcoal\">Sworn has been in early access since last year, and you won&#8217;t have to wait much longer for the full game. It&#8217;ll be available on PlayStation 5, Xbox Series X\/S, Nintendo Switch and <a data-i13n=\"cpos:24;pos:1\" href=\"https:\/\/store.steampowered.com\/app\/1763250\/SWORN\/\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\" data-ylk=\"slk:Steam;cpos:24;pos:1;elm:context_link;itc:0;sec:content-canvas\" class=\"link \">Steam<\/a> on September 25.<\/p>\n<p class=\"col-body mb-4 leading-7 text-[18px] md:leading-8 break-words min-w-0 engadget-charcoal\">Let&#8217;s wrap things up for this week with another game that has a fantastic title. The Hero is too Powerful so let&#8217;s Pleeeease Settle this Peacefully! is the latest project from Night Stroll Studio (solo developer Trevor Thompson). It&#8217;s an RPG in the vein of early Zelda games in which you play as a hero who has exactly one attack.<\/p>\n<p class=\"col-body mb-4 leading-7 text-[18px] md:leading-8 break-words min-w-0 engadget-charcoal\">However, you can level up this attack to the point that it&#8217;s obscenely powerful. There&#8217;s also the option of talking your way out of sticky situations. This comedy adventure, which has maybe my favorite title of any game this side of I&#8217;m Going to Die if I Don&#8217;t Eat Sushi!, is slated to hit <a data-i13n=\"cpos:25;pos:1\" href=\"https:\/\/store.steampowered.com\/app\/3955870\/The_Hero_is_too_Powerful_so_lets_Pleeeease_Settle_this_Peacefully\/\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\" data-ylk=\"slk:Steam;cpos:25;pos:1;elm:context_link;itc:0;sec:content-canvas\" class=\"link \">Steam<\/a> later this year.<\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"Welcome to our latest recap of what&#8217;s going on in the indie game space.
